Sign in to saveOndres (; ) is a commune in the Landes department in Nouvelle-Aquitaine in southwestern France. It is only two miles from the nearest beach (Ondres plage), which is well known for being a good surfing spot.

Ondres is a commune in France, situated within the canton of Saint-Martin-de-Seignanx, the arrondissement of Dax, and the department of Landes. It is part of the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region and shares borders with Labenne, Saint-Martin-de-Seignanx, and Tarnos. The municipality has an area of 15.13 square kilometers and an elevation of 53 meters above sea level. Its postal code is 40440, and it is associated with the canton of Seignanx for electoral purposes.
